    Understand the Denial

    You need to know exactly why you’re being denied if you’re going to effectively fight back. Take the time to read carefully through the denial with your lawyer and ask questions. Sometimes, these denials are relatively easy to fix because it’s something simple like a missed piece of paperwork, a wrong date, or an incorrectly filed claim.
